Details
A vulnerability classified as critical has been found in Google Android up to 9.0 (Smartphone Operating System). This affects the function l2c_lcc_proc_pdu of the file l2c_fcr.cc. The manipulation with an unknown input leads to a out-of-bounds write vulnerability. CWE is classifying the issue as CWE-787. The product writes data past the end, or before the beginning, of the intended buffer.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
In l2c_lcc_proc_pdu of l2c_fcr.cc, there is a possible out of bounds write due to a missing bounds check. This could lead to remote escalation of privilege over Bluetooth with no additional execution privileges needed. User interaction is not needed for exploitation. Product: Android. Versions: Android-7.0 Android-7.1.1 Android-7.1.2 Android-8.0 Android-8.1 Android-9. Android ID: A-112321180.
The bug was discovered 12/05/2018. The weakness was presented 12/06/2018 (Website). It is possible to read the advisory at source.android.com. This vulnerability is uniquely identified as CVE-2018-9555 since 04/05/2018.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. Technical details of the vulnerability are known, but there is no available exploit. The pricing for an exploit might be around USD $5k-$25k at the moment (estimation calculated on 04/18/2020).
